Output 5aebc26280cfc845445e1e163bb8d680d57d4753fc7224617a319c4df7d2e724: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b420827b6d68af90e9b530b15bcdc06eb737199 OP_EQUALVERIFY OP_CHECKSIG
address
16QKyHvZ66HUwLH38xDpT44M1vd2p3PAfE
transaction
5aebc26280cfc845445e1e163bb8d680d57d4753fc7224617a319c4df7d2e724
spent
true